Output eb2811c26d826c6b2a6701fc1338812df5b600bb2ffaa1a581bd7ee80a70de2c:1

value
29233181
script pubkey
OP_0 OP_PUSHBYTES_20 c57a0345da588a160442cf6515c3575db55d68be
address
bc1qc4aqx3w6tz9pvpzzeaj3ts6htk646697nfgv5y
transaction
eb2811c26d826c6b2a6701fc1338812df5b600bb2ffaa1a581bd7ee80a70de2c
confirmations
97715
spent
true